Mayo team to face Cork is named
- Details
This Sunday will see the final round of this years Allianz Football League and a crucial one for Mayo. Division 1 status for next year will be the main priority but a League Semi-Final spot can also be achieved depending on other results. Injury last week in club action has ruled Barry Moran out of contention while Keith Higgins still recovers from a hamstring injury picked up 2 weeks ago in the league win over Donegal. Jason Doherty is also suffering from a slight injury and sat out last weeks opening club league action.
